Nalwin Population - Hamirpur, Himachal Pradesh

Nalwin is a medium size village located in Galore Tehsil of Hamirpur district, Himachal Pradesh with total 58 families residing. The Nalwin village has population of 271 of which 125 are males while 146 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Nalwin village population of children with age 0-6 is 37 which makes up 13.65 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Nalwin village is 1168 which is higher than Himachal Pradesh state average of 972. Child Sex Ratio for the Nalwin as per census is 762, lower than Himachal Pradesh average of 909.

Nalwin village has higher literacy rate compared to Himachal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Nalwin village was 87.18 % compared to 82.80 % of Himachal Pradesh. In Nalwin Male literacy stands at 91.35 % while female literacy rate was 83.85 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 8.12 % of total population in Nalwin village. The village Nalwin curr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Nalwin village out of total population, 194 were engaged in work activities. 56.19 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 43.81 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 194 workers engaged in Main Work, 67 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 0 were Agricultural labourer.
